Astana: KarLag and Karaganda – Private USSR history tour

1.KarLag and Karaganda – Private USSR history tour

★★★★★★★★★★5.0 · 21 reviews · from $199Our pick

Travel from Astana to Karaganda with a private guide such as Amir, stopping at Soviet-era theaters, mining monuments, and the Gagarin memorial before visiting the KarLag Museum in Dolinka. Expect a 10 to 11 hour day, about five hours of driving, a Russian restaurant lunch, and a serious look at Stalin’s labor camp system.

Ancient petroglyphs of Tanbaly – UNESCO World Heritage

2.Ancient petroglyphs of Tanbaly – UNESCO World Heritage

★★★★★★★★★★5.0 · 18 reviews · from $131Best value

Travel from Almaty to Tamgaly, a UNESCO World Heritage site filled with Bronze Age to medieval petroglyphs. Your private guide, often Nursultan, explains the carvings, rituals, and daily life shown on the rocks. Expect a 2.5-hour drive each way, about three hours on site, and little shade.
